Disruptive Changes in Field Equation Modeling: A Simple Interface for Wafer Scale Engines

09/28/2022
by   Mino Woo, et al.
0

We present a high-level and accessible Application Programming Interface (API) for the solution of field equations on the Cerebras Systems Wafer-Scale Engine (WSE) with over two orders of magnitude performance gain relative to traditional distributed computing approaches. The domain-specific API is called the WSE Field-equation API (WFA). The WFA outperforms OpenFOAM on NETL's Joule 2.0 supercomputer by over two orders of magnitude in time to solution. While this performance is consistent with hand-optimized assembly codes, the WFA provides an easy-to-use, high-level Python interface that allows users to form and solve field equations effortlessly. We report here the WFA programming methodology and achieved performance on the latest generation of WSE, the CS-2.

READ FULL TEXT

page 4

page 6

research
11/05/2020

Sandslash: A Two-Level Framework for Efficient Graph Pattern Mining

Graph pattern mining (GPM) is used in diverse application areas includin...
research
09/28/2017

A Practical Python API for Querying AFLOWLIB

Large databases such as aflowlib.org provide valuable data sources for d...
research
07/26/2022

Random Test Generation of Application Programming Interfaces

Cloud high quality API (Application Programming Interface) testing is es...
research
12/31/2021

OWLOOP: A Modular API to Describe OWL Axioms in OOP Objects Hierarchies

OWLOOP is an Application Programming Interface (API) for using the Ontol...
research
12/09/2021

Preconditioning Richards Equations: spectral analysis and parallel solution at very large scale

We consider here a cell-centered finite difference approximation of the ...
research
04/24/2018

Fortran interface layer of the framework for developing particle simulator FDPS

Numerical simulations based on particle methods have been widely used in...
research
06/06/2019

Automation of Construction Quantity Take-Off: Using Building Information Modeling (BIM)

Building information modeling (BIM) is a major upheaval in construction ...

Please sign up or login with your details

Forgot password? Click here to reset